Output 87fddcb51a235173531471a04ae670f4f687de04565b5aac19e5991cec989fca:1

value
2500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e22f19a92aac610ef1c5847d93447830ef7d922c OP_EQUALVERIFY OP_CHECKSIG
address
1Mcx8wGC99vgiJuTmnVK2cpD5z51FXu9di
transaction
87fddcb51a235173531471a04ae670f4f687de04565b5aac19e5991cec989fca
confirmations
817710
spent
true